const ClientCommand = require('../_base-command.js'); const {Logger} = require('../../../utils'); /** * Intercept the request made on a particular URL and mock the response. * * @example * describe('mock network response', function() { * it('intercepts the request made to Google search and mocks its response', function() { * browser * .network.mockResponse('https://www.google.com/', { * status: 200, * headers: { * 'Content-Type': 'UTF-8' * }, * body: 'Hello there!' * }) * .navigateTo('https://www.google.com/') * .pause(2000); * }); * }); * * @method network.mockResponse * @syntax .mockNetworkResponse(urlToIntercept, {status, headers, body}, [callback]) * @syntax .network.mockResponse(urlToIntercept, {status, headers, body}, [callback]) * @param {string} urlToIntercept URL to intercept and mock the response from. * @param {object} response Response to return. Defaults: `{status: 200, headers: {}, body: ''}`. * @param {function} [callback] Callback function to be called when the command finishes. * @api protocol.cdp * @since 2.2.0 * @moreinfo nightwatchjs.org/guide/network-requests/mock-network-response.html */ class MockNetworkResponse extends ClientCommand { static get namespacedAliases() { return 'mockNetworkResponse'; } performAction(callback) { if (!this.api.isChrome() && !this.api.isEdge()) { const error = new Error('The command .mockNetworkResponse() is only supported in Chrome and Edge drivers'); Logger.error(error); return callback(error); } const {response = {}} = this; let {urlToIntercept = ''} = this; if (urlToIntercept.startsWith('/')) { const launchUrl = this.api.launchUrl || this.api.globals.launchUrl || ''; const needsSlash = launchUrl.endsWith('/'); const slashDel = needsSlash ? '/' : ''; urlToIntercept = `${launchUrl}${slashDel}${urlToIntercept}`; } this.transportActions.mockNetworkResponse(urlToIntercept, response, callback); } command(urlToIntercept, response, callback) { this.urlToIntercept = urlToIntercept; this.response = response; return super.command(callback); } } module.exports = MockNetworkResponse;
